RICH MOISTURISER
Winter's cold air dries out the skin, so choose a thick, creamy moisturiser. These heavier lotions form a coating to seal in moisture, keeping skin soft and shielded all day.
MOISTURISING SERUMS
Serums with hyaluronic acid pull moisture into the skin. Apply underneath your moisturiser to fight off dry winter air and keep skin firm and moist.
NEVER SKIP SUNSCREEN
Sun's rays hit us all year long. Wearing sunscreen stops sun harm and early ageing, a key for keeping skin young.
SOFT EXFOLIATOR WEEKLY
Dry and flaky skin needs scrubbing but in a gentle way. Use a soft scrub once a week to shed dead skin without causing irritation or redness.
ADD A HUMIDIFIER
Indoor heaters can make the air dry, which dries out skin. A humidifier helps restore air moisture, keeping skin’s own moisture balanced and smooth.
